ICE Trains Wounded Veterans to Investigate Child Porn Cases
For a fifth year, U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) rather quietly has trained a small team of injured, wounded or sick military veterans for a different type of deployment - supporting the agency’s lesser-known investigative arm as analysts on child exploitation cases - the ones who will be able to take photos off a hard drive in a child pornography investigation, then help identify the perpetrator and build the case for an arrest.

Video: Utah's First 'Porn Dog' Sniffs for Digital Child Pornography
On Tuesday, the Weber County (UT) Sheriff's Office introduced URL — pronounced Earl — as the latest addition to their fight against child pornography. URL is the state's first electronic detection K-9.

Florida Shelter Dog Trained to Sniff Out Child Porn
A former shelter dog is now fighting crime and stopping child predators in Manatee County, FL. Sheriff’s deputies added a shelter dog named Gia to their K-9 unit.
